Skip to main content
European Open Science Cloud - EU Node

EOSC EU Node Open Source Code

Carousel img 1
EOSC EU Node Open Source Code

The EOSC EU Node is built exclusively with open-source software, promoting transparency, collaboration, and community-driven innovation. All core components are publicly available for researchers, developers, and institutions to use and modify.

Note: For information about licensing and implementation, please refer to the documentation included with each component.
Web Front Office

The public-facing portal providing researchers with access to EOSC services, documentation, and resources. 

Components
drupal-static

Download Source Code

User Space

Personalized workspace for researchers to manage projects, workflows, notebooks, and receive notifications. 

Components
frontend-dynamic
admin-gateway-service
api-gateway-service
bpm-engine-service
frontend-admin-dashboard
notebook-service
user-notification-service
user-profile-service
workflow-engine-bpmn-diagrams

Download Source Code

Resource Catalogue

Comprehensive catalogue of research services, datasets, and computational resources with intelligent recommendations.

Components
frontend-dynamic
recommender
resource catalogue
mkg-airflow
mkg-curation

Download Source Code

Authentication and Authorisation Infrastructure

Secure identity management and access control system enabling single sign-on across EOSC services.

Components
[Components to be listed]

Download Source Code

Persistent Identifiers

System for creating and managing persistent identifiers ensuring long-term accessibility of research outputs.

Components
handle.net registry

Download Source Code

Tools Market

Discovery platform for research tools, software, and analytical services available within EOSC.

Components
tools-market

Download Source Code

Application Management Layer

Infrastructure management layer for deploying and orchestrating research applications and services.

Components
im

Download Source Code

Configuration Database

Central repository for managing infrastructure configurations and service topology information.

Components
gocdb

Download Source Code

Accounting

Service usage tracking and reporting system for resource allocation and billing transparency.

Components
argo-accounting

Download Source Code

Monitoring

Real-time infrastructure health monitoring and service availability tracking across the EOSC federation.

Components
argo-monitoring

Download Source Code

Messaging

Event streaming and messaging infrastructure enabling real-time communication between services.

Components
argo-messaging

Download Source Code

Order Management Service

Request processing and fulfillment system for accessing computational resources and research services.

Components
order-service

Download Source Code

Credit Management Service

Resource allocation and credit tracking system for managing computational budgets and quotas.

Components
credit-management-service

Download Source Code

Helpdesk

Integrated support ticketing system for technical assistance and user inquiries across EOSC services.

Components
zammad

Download Source Code